Transaction 33af7154ecee87e8958027a20ceacaddf04fb91fa8d12982970c16695c5767f0

1 Input
2 Outputs
  • 33af7154ecee87e8958027a20ceacaddf04fb91fa8d12982970c16695c5767f0:0
  • value  4449900
    address  3AVi1QDhDzvNgAUfAeYVvcEtFX8NKePNwi
  • 33af7154ecee87e8958027a20ceacaddf04fb91fa8d12982970c16695c5767f0:1
  • value  420536866
    address  3LUKLiQLDCjrxJMvvbkrLQoPze1pRPXPHy